Separate groups of researchers in Germany and New Zealand reported in 2003 that firefighters have an elevated risk of testicular cancer compared to control subjects. The specific environmental trigger is not yet known.

Some scientific studies have shown that there is a connection between drinking diet sodas and gaining weight. However, many other studies have shown that there is no correlation. Also, many of the studies that "prove" a correlation are animal studies and have not been continued on humans.
There is no scientific evidence to support the claim that ginseng can increase testicle size. Ginseng is often associated with various health benefits, such as boosting energy and enhancing libido, but its effects on testicular size have not been substantiated in clinical studies. If you have concerns about testicular size or health, it's best to consult a healthcare professional.

There have been some studies that have shown a loose association between retroviruses, such as HTLV-I, and some rare forms of lymphoma. The Epstein-Barr virus has been linked to Burkitt's lymphoma in African countries.
